Assin Central Member of Parliament, Kennedy Agyapong, has shown no mercy on his baby mama, Moire Dawson-Williams.

The controversial legislator has finally reacted to Dawson-Williams' insults and apology.

In an interview monitored by YEN.com.gh on Atinka TV, Kennedy Agyapong detailed how his baby mama was deported from the United States of America (USA).

According to Kennedy Agyapong, Dawson-Williams and her Nigerian husband were deported from the USA for selling drugs.

Kennedy Agyapong then said he is surprised by Dawson-Williams' attitude because he knew her to be a very good woman.

The maverick politician said he has every right to speak about his daughter and he never attacked Dawson-Williams.
